Market Risk Analysis Techniques for Portfolio Optimization

To secure optimal portfolio performance, advanced market risk evaluation approaches are vital. These instruments enable managers to identify and manage likely losses stemming from market movements. Common approaches include:

  • Historical Simulation: examining past information to project future events.
  • Monte Carlo Simulation: creating numerous statistical outcomes to estimate risk risk.
  • Stress Testing: examining portfolio reaction to adverse economic shocks.
  • Value at Risk (VaR): determining the greatest anticipated decline within a specific horizon at a particular probability threshold.
  • Expected Shortfall (ES) / Conditional Value at Risk (CVaR): offering a better assessment of tail threat than VaR, examining mean reductions beyond the VaR point.

Utilizing these risk assessment techniques effectively enables for a more reasoned portfolio building and danger control strategy.

Cutting-Edge Analysis: Outside VaR

While VAR remains a prevalent tool for measuring market volatility, ever more institutions are adopting more complex techniques. These approaches move beyond a single reliance on VaR to incorporate considerations such as scenario analysis of tail events, incorporating relationships across asset portfolios, and evaluating the effect of market constraints. Furthermore , innovative risk measures like ES are gaining traction as better depictions of potential losses.
